Що повинен знати Тест Інженер на відмінно.

31.01.2016

 

  1. Що таке тестування? Для чого воно потрібне?
  2. Життєвий цикл розробки програмного забезпечення. Методології розробки програмного забезпечення, коли застосовуються та чим відрізняються.
  3. Види тестування, а особливо що таке функціонільне тестування, перетестовування, регресивне тестування, тестування зручності користування, дослідницьке тестування, приймальне тестування та інші.
  4. Що таке вимоги до проекту, як їх контролювати.
  5. Що таке тестовий випадок, навіщо він, і як його писати.
  6. Що таке помилка і які є види помилок. 
  7. Навідо потрібна тестова документація. Кому вона потрібна. Коли тестова документація є зайвою.
  8. Техніки дизайну тестів та методи їх застосовування.
  9. Процес тестування з фазами, активностями та результатами.
  10. Коли можна завершити тестування, а коли необхідно продовжити. Коли тестування варто припинити.
  11. Як уточнювати вимоги, до кого звертатися за допомогою.
  12. Відмінності веб браузерів. 
  13. Відмінності мобільних систем.
  14. будемо дописувати ... )

 

(С) Quality Assurance Group, 2014